Ngarrindjeri Wurruwarrin by Diane Bell β€” book cover

Ngarrindjeri Wurruwarrin

by Diane Bell
Write a review
Log in to track your reading progress.

Overview

This finely textured ethnography weaves written texts with the voices of women and men who struggle to protect their sacred sites. It provides a deeper understanding of lives profoundly affected by two centuries of colonization.
